JavaScript中通過(guò)提示框跳轉(zhuǎn)頁(yè)面的方法
通過(guò)提示框跳轉(zhuǎn)頁(yè)面具體代碼如下所示:
<!doctype html> <html lang="en"> <head> <meta charset="UTF-"> <title>Document</title> </head> <body> <script> window.onload = function(){ //設(shè)置當(dāng)頁(yè)面加載時(shí)執(zhí)行 var btn =document.getElementsByTagName("button")[] //獲取btn元素 btn.onclick = function(){ //給button加上一個(gè)點(diǎn)擊事件 var answer = confirm("是否想游覽ziksang博客園") //把確認(rèn)框賦值給answer if(answer) //判斷是否點(diǎn)擊確定 window.location ="http://www.cnblogs.com/Ziksang/" //確定的話(huà)游覽器自身跳轉(zhuǎn) } } </script> <button>點(diǎn)擊跳轉(zhuǎn)</button> </body> </html>
下面給大家介紹幾種比較常見(jiàn)的js實(shí)現(xiàn)頁(yè)面跳轉(zhuǎn)的方式
第一種:
<script language="javascript" type="text/javascript"> window.location.href="login.jsp?backurl="+window.location.href; </script>
第二種:
<script language="javascript"> alert("返回"); window.history.back(-1); </script>
第三種:
<script language="javascript"> window.navigate("top.jsp"); </script>
第四種:
<script language="JavaScript"> self.location='top.htm'; </script>
第五種:
<script language="javascript"> alert("非法訪問(wèn)!"); top.location='xx.jsp'; </script>
接著給大家介紹js使用彈出窗口實(shí)現(xiàn)頁(yè)面跳轉(zhuǎn)的幾種方式
———————————————————————————————————
第一種:彈出選擇框跳轉(zhuǎn)到其他頁(yè)面
<script language="javascript"> <!-- function logout(){ if (confirm("你確定要注銷(xiāo)身份嗎?是-選擇確定,否-選擇取消"))...{ window.location.href="/logout.asp?act=logout" } } --> </script> <input type="button" onclick="logout()" value="注銷(xiāo)"/>
第二種:彈出提示框跳轉(zhuǎn)到其他頁(yè)面
<script language="javascript"> <!-- function logout(){ alert("你確定要注銷(xiāo)身份嗎?"); window.location.href="/logout.asp?act=logout" } --> </script> <input type="button" onclick="logout()" value="注銷(xiāo)"/>
頁(yè)面自動(dòng)跳轉(zhuǎn)到其他頁(yè)面
———————————————————————————————————
只需要在頁(yè)面加入一行代碼
<meta http-equiv="Refresh" content="5; url=http://www.codepub.com" />
其中,content="5; url=http://www.codepub.com"中的5表示5秒后跳轉(zhuǎn),可以直接設(shè)置為0
該代碼多用于用戶(hù)登陸時(shí)的頁(yè)面跳轉(zhuǎn)
把 onClick="windows.open("Submit.html")"
改成
onClick="window.location.reload('Submit.html');" window.open('Submit.html')
相關(guān)文章
js定時(shí)器+簡(jiǎn)單的動(dòng)畫(huà)效果實(shí)例
下面小編就為大家?guī)?lái)一篇js定時(shí)器+簡(jiǎn)單的動(dòng)畫(huà)效果實(shí)例。小編覺(jué)得挺不錯(cuò)的,現(xiàn)在就分享給大家,也給大家做個(gè)參考。一起跟隨小編過(guò)來(lái)看看吧2017-11-11使用Fuse.js實(shí)現(xiàn)高效的模糊搜索功能
在現(xiàn)代?Web?應(yīng)用程序中,實(shí)現(xiàn)高效的搜索功能是至關(guān)重要的,Fuse.js?是一個(gè)強(qiáng)大的?JavaScript?庫(kù),它提供了靈活的模糊搜索和文本匹配功能,使您能夠輕松實(shí)現(xiàn)出色的搜索體驗(yàn),文中代碼示例講解的非常詳細(xì),需要的朋友可以參考下2024-01-01javascript實(shí)現(xiàn)blob加密視頻源地址的方法
這篇文章主要介紹了javascript實(shí)現(xiàn)blob加密視頻源地址的方法,本文通過(guò)實(shí)例代碼給大家介紹的非常詳細(xì),具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2019-08-08js實(shí)現(xiàn)字符串轉(zhuǎn)日期格式的方法
這篇文章主要介紹了js實(shí)現(xiàn)字符串轉(zhuǎn)日期格式的方法,涉及javascript針對(duì)字符串與日期操作的相關(guān)技巧,需要的朋友可以參考下2015-05-05JavaScript兼容性總結(jié)之獲取非行間樣式案例
這篇文章主要介紹了JavaScript兼容性總結(jié)之獲取非行間樣式的相關(guān)資料,需要的朋友可以參考下2016-08-08基于JavaScript實(shí)現(xiàn)密碼框驗(yàn)證信息
這篇文章主要為大家詳細(xì)介紹了基于JavaScript實(shí)現(xiàn)密碼框驗(yàn)證信息,文中示例代碼介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2021-11-11